AI Technical Summary

Technical Problem

In the prior art, it is difficult for motor control devices of human-powered vehicles to properly apply propulsion force under different human driving forces, resulting in low efficiency and improper power consumption.

Method used

The control device detects the human driving force and vehicle status, and sets different control states to adjust the motor output, including setting the first control state to reduce or stop the motor output under low human driving force, and appropriately increasing the motor auxiliary force under high human driving force, and using parameters such as the crankshaft rotation state and suspension displacement for control.

Benefits of technology

The motor propulsion force is appropriately applied under different human driving forces, which improves efficiency and reduces power consumption, especially effectively saving energy under low human driving forces.

Abstract

The present invention addresses the problem of providing a control device for a human-powered vehicle, the control device being capable of appropriately applying a propulsive force of a motor to the human-powered vehicle. The present invention is a control device for a human-powered vehicle, the control device being provided with a control unit configured to control a motor that applies a propulsive force to the human-powered vehicle, the control unit being configured to control the motor when a human-powered driving force input to the human-powered vehicle is equal to or less than a first human-powered driving force, and to control the motor when the human-powered driving force is equal to or less than a second human-powered driving force. When a parameter different from the manual driving force is equal to or greater than a predetermined value, the control state of the motor is set to a first control state, and when the manual driving force is equal to or greater than a second manual driving force that is greater than the first manual driving force in the first control state, the control state of the motor is set to a second control state. And a control unit that sets the control state of the motor to a second control state if the manual driving force is detected, controls the motor in the first control state so that the output of the motor becomes a predetermined output, and controls the motor in accordance with the manual driving force in the second control state.

[0095] For example, the control unit 62 is configured to control the motor 38 that applies propulsion force to the human-powered vehicle 10. For example, when the crankshaft 12A rotates in the direction in which the human-powered vehicle 10 moves forward, the control unit 62 is configured to control the motor 38 so as to apply assistive force to the human-powered vehicle 10. For example, when the crankshaft 12A rotates in the direction opposite to the direction in which the human-powered vehicle 10 moves forward, the control unit 62 is configured to control the motor 38 so as not to apply assistive force to the human-powered vehicle 10.

[0096] For example, the control unit 62 is configured to control the motor 38 so that the motor 38 stops applying the assist force if the human driving force input to the human-powered vehicle 10 falls below a predetermined human driving force while the motor 38 is applying the assist force. For example, the predetermined human driving force is set based on the rider stopping pedaling. For example, the predetermined human driving force is a value below the lower limit of the human driving force detectable by the human driving force detection unit 50. For example, the predetermined human driving force is 0 Nm.

[0097] For example, the control unit 62 is configured to set the control state of the motor 38 to the first control state if a parameter different from the human driving force becomes greater than a predetermined value while the human driving force input to the human-powered vehicle 10 is less than or equal to the first human driving force. For example, the control unit 62 is configured to control the motor 38 to set the control state of the motor 38 to the first control state and to start driving the motor 38 if the parameter becomes greater than the predetermined value while the human-powered vehicle 10 is stopped and the human driving force is less than or equal to the first human driving force.

[0098] For example, the first human-powered driving force is set based on the human-powered driving force when the rider stops pedaling. For example, the first human-powered driving force is below the lower limit of the human-powered driving force detectable by the human-powered driving force detection unit 50. For example, the first human-powered driving force is a value corresponding to the lower detection limit of the human-powered driving force detection unit 50. For example, the first human-powered driving force is greater than the human-powered driving force when the crank arms 12B and 12C are slightly swung. For example, the first human-powered driving force is equal to the prescribed human-powered driving force. The first human-powered driving force may be greater than the prescribed human-powered driving force. For example, the first human-powered driving force is greater than 0 Nm and less than 2 Nm.

[0099] The control unit 62 is configured to control the motor 38 in the first control state so that the output of the motor 38 reaches a predetermined output. For example, the predetermined output is a fixed value. For example, the predetermined output is pre-stored in the storage unit 64. For example, the predetermined output is equal to the upper limit of the output of the motor 38. The predetermined output may be lower than the upper limit of the output of the motor 38. The predetermined output may also be a value that increases over time.

[0100] For example, the parameter is a parameter that can be used to determine whether the rider intends to start traveling or whether the rider is boarding the human-powered vehicle 10. For example, the parameter is a parameter that changes due to the rider's actions.

[0101] For example, the parameter is related to the rotation state of the crankshaft 12A of the human-powered vehicle 10. For example, the parameter includes the rotation amount of the crankshaft 12A. For example, the specified value is a value corresponding to the rotation amount of the crankshaft 12A, and is greater than 0 degrees and less than 40 degrees. For example, the control unit 62 is configured to control the motor 38 so that the control state of the motor 38 is set to the first control state and the driving of the motor 38 is started when the rotation amount of the crankshaft 12A becomes greater than 30 degrees when the human-powered vehicle 10 is stopped and the human-powered driving force is less than the first human-powered driving force.

[0102] For example, the parameter includes the rotational speed of the crankshaft 12A. For example, the predetermined value corresponds to the rotational speed of the crankshaft 12A and is between 0 rpm and 10 rpm. For example, the control unit 62 is configured to control the motor 38 so that the control state of the motor 38 is set to the first control state and the motor 38 begins to operate if the rotational speed of the crankshaft 12A reaches 5 rpm or higher while the human-powered vehicle 10 is stopped and the human-powered driving force is less than or equal to the first human-powered driving force.

[0103] For example, the parameter is related to the displacement of the suspension 42. For example, the parameter includes at least one of the stroke of the suspension 42, the motion of the second portion 42B relative to the first portion 42A, the relative movement of the second portion 42B relative to the first portion 42A, the fluid pressure inside the suspension 42, the vibration of the suspension 42, and the force applied to the suspension 42 from the outside of the suspension 42.

[0104] For example, when the parameter includes the stroke of the suspension 42, the predetermined value is the first stroke. For example, the first stroke corresponds to a stroke that is 25% or more and 30% or less of the second stroke of the suspension 42. The second stroke corresponds to the maximum stroke of the suspension 42. When the parameter is related to the displacement of the suspension 42, the predetermined value may be a value that can be used to determine whether the first portion 42A and the second portion 42B have moved relative to each other.

[0105] For example, the control unit 62 is configured to control the motor 38 to set the control state of the motor 38 to the first control state and start driving the motor 38 if the parameter related to the displacement of the suspension 42 becomes greater than a specified value when the human driving force is less than the first human driving force.

[0106] For example, the control unit 62 is configured to set the control state of the motor 38 to the first control state if the parameter exceeds a predetermined value when the human driving force is less than the first human driving force when the crankshaft 12A is rotating in the first direction. For example, the control unit 62 is configured not to set the control state of the motor 38 to the first control state even if the parameter exceeds a predetermined value when the human driving force is less than the first human driving force when the crankshaft 12A is rotating in the second direction. For example, the first direction is the direction in which the human-powered vehicle 10 is moving forward. The second direction is the direction opposite to the first direction.

[0107] For example, the parameter includes at least one of the rotation amount of the crankshaft 12A, the rotation speed of the crankshaft 12A, and the displacement amount of the suspension 42. For example, when the parameter includes two or more of the rotation amount of the crankshaft 12A, the rotation speed of the crankshaft 12A, and the displacement amount of the suspension 42, the control unit 62 is configured to set the control state of the motor 38 to the first control state when one of the two or more of the rotation amount of the crankshaft 12A, the rotation speed of the crankshaft 12A, and the displacement amount of the suspension 42 becomes greater than or equal to a predetermined value.

[0108] For example, the control unit 62 is configured to control the motor 38 to stop the motor 38 if the human-powered driving force remains below the first human-powered driving force for a predetermined period or longer in the first control state. For example, the predetermined period is the period until the travel distance of the human-powered vehicle 10 reaches a predetermined distance. For example, the predetermined distance is greater than 0 m and less than 4 m. For example, the predetermined distance is 2 m.

[0109] The predetermined period may be a predetermined time period from the start of driving the motor 38 in the first control state. For example, the predetermined time period may be set based on a predetermined distance. For example, the predetermined time period may be a value obtained by dividing the predetermined distance by the vehicle speed. The control unit 62 may calculate the predetermined time period using the rotational speed of the crankshaft 12A and the gear ratio instead of the vehicle speed. For example, the predetermined time period may be a fixed value pre-stored in the storage unit 64.

[0110] For example, the control unit 62 is configured to set the control state of the motor 38 to the second control state if the human driving force becomes greater than or equal to a second human driving force that is greater than the first human driving force in the first control state. For example, the control unit 62 is configured to control the motor 38 in accordance with the human driving force in the second control state. For example, the second human driving force is set based on the resolution of the human driving force detection unit 50. For example, the second human driving force is set based on a human driving force that enables the human driving force detection unit 50 to detect the human driving force with high accuracy after the rider begins pedaling.

[0111] For example, the control unit 62 is configured to control the motor 38 so that the assist level of the motor 38 becomes a predetermined assist level in the second control state.

[0112] For example, the control unit 62 is configured to be able to change the predetermined assistance level. For example, the control unit 62 is configured to be able to select one of a plurality of predetermined assistance levels. For example, the number of the plurality of predetermined assistance levels is 3 or more and 9 or less.

[0113] For example, the assist level includes at least one of an assist ratio, which is a ratio of the output of the motor 38 to the human driving force input to the human-powered vehicle 10, an upper limit value of the output of the motor 38, and the output of the motor 38. The higher the assist level, the greater the assist ratio, the upper limit value of the output of the motor 38, and the output of the motor 38. The lower the assist level, the smaller the assist ratio, the upper limit value of the output of the motor 38, and the output of the motor 38.

[0114] For example, when the assist level includes an assist ratio, the control unit 62 is configured to control the motor 38 in the second control state based on the motor output obtained by multiplying the human driving force by the prescribed assist ratio. When the assist level includes the assist ratio, a plurality of prescribed assist levels are set with mutually different assist ratios. When the assist level includes an upper limit value for the output of the motor 38, a plurality of prescribed assist levels are set with mutually different upper limits for the output of the motor 38. When the assist level includes the output of the motor 38, a plurality of prescribed assist levels are set with mutually different outputs of the motor 38. When the assist level includes two or more elements of the assist ratio, the upper limit value for the output of the motor 38, and the output of the motor 38, each of the plurality of prescribed assist levels is set so that at least one of the elements included in the prescribed assist level is different from that of the other prescribed assist levels.

[0115] For example, the human-powered driving force corresponds to the propulsion force of the human-powered vehicle 10 generated by the user rotating the crankshaft 12A. For example, the human-powered driving force corresponds to the driving force input to the first rotating body 24 by the user rotating the crankshaft 12A. For example, the human-powered driving force is represented by torque. In the present embodiment, when the human-powered driving force is represented by torque, the human-powered driving force is recorded as human-power torque. The human-powered driving force can be represented by power. For example, the power of the human-powered driving force is the product of the torque applied to the crankshaft 12A and the rotational speed of the crankshaft 12A. In the present embodiment, when the human-powered driving force is represented by power, the human-powered driving force is recorded as human-power.

[0116] For example, if the assist level includes an upper limit for the output of the motor 38, the control unit 62 is configured to control the motor 38 in the second control state so that the output of the motor 38 is below the upper limit. For example, the control unit 62 is configured to control the motor 38 so that the assist force is below the maximum assist force. For example, the maximum assist force corresponds to the upper limit for the output of the motor 38. For example, the assist force includes the driving force input to the first rotating body 24 based on the output of the motor 38. For example, the assist force corresponds to the propulsion force of the human-powered vehicle 10 generated by the rotation of the motor 38. For example, if the transmission unit 40 includes a speed reducer, the assist force corresponds to the output of the speed reducer.

[0117] For example, the auxiliary force is represented by torque. In this embodiment, when the auxiliary force is represented by torque, the auxiliary force is recorded as auxiliary torque. The auxiliary force can be represented by power. In this embodiment, when the auxiliary force is represented by power, the auxiliary force is recorded as auxiliary power. For example, the auxiliary power is the product of the output torque of the reducer and the rotational speed of the output shaft of the reducer. The ratio of the auxiliary force to the human driving force can be the ratio of the auxiliary torque to the human torque, or the ratio of the auxiliary power to the human power.

[0118] For example, the control unit 62 is configured to control the motor 38 so that the assist torque is less than the maximum assist torque. The maximum assist torque corresponds to the upper limit of the output of the motor 38. For example, the maximum assist torque is a value within a range of 20 Nm to 200 Nm. For example, the maximum assist torque is determined by at least one of the output characteristics of the motor 38 and the control state. The control unit 62 may be configured to control the motor 38 so that the assist power is less than the maximum assist power. The maximum assist power corresponds to the upper limit of the output of the motor 38.

[0119] For example, the control unit 62 is configured to control the motor 38 so that the response speed of the assist torque relative to the human driving force becomes a predetermined value. For example, the control unit 62 is configured to control the motor 38 so that the response speed when the human driving force decreases is slower than the response speed when the human driving force increases. For example, when the human driving force decreases, the control unit 62 slows the response speed by performing filtering. For example, the filter includes a time constant. The assistance level may include the response speed. The slower the response speed when the human driving force decreases, the higher the assistance level. The faster the response speed when the human driving force increases, the higher the assistance level.

[0120] For example, when the assist level includes the assist ratio, the second human power driving force is set based on a value obtained by dividing a predetermined output by a predetermined assist ratio. For example, the second human power driving force is stored in advance in the storage unit 64.

[0121] Reference Figure 3 , the process of controlling the motor 38 by the control unit 62 will be described. For example, if power is supplied to the control unit 62, the control unit 62 starts Figure 3 The process of step S11 of the flowchart shown in FIG. Figure 3 When the flowchart ends, the control unit 62 repeats the process starting from step S11 at predetermined intervals until the power supply stops.

[0122] In step S11, the control unit 62 determines whether the human-powered vehicle 10 is stopped. For example, if the wheels 14 are not rotating, the control unit 62 determines that the human-powered vehicle 10 is stopped. If the human-powered vehicle 10 is stopped, the control unit 62 proceeds to step S12. If the human-powered vehicle 10 is not stopped, the control unit 62 terminates the process.

[0123] In step S12, the control unit 62 determines whether the human-powered driving force is less than or equal to the first human-powered driving force. If the human-powered driving force is less than or equal to the first human-powered driving force, the control unit 62 proceeds to step S13. If the human-powered driving force is greater than the first human-powered driving force, the control unit 62 terminates the process. In step S13, the control unit 62 determines whether a parameter different from the human-powered driving force is greater than or equal to a prescribed value. If the parameter different from the human-powered driving force is greater than or equal to the prescribed value, the control unit 62 proceeds to step S14. If the parameter different from the human-powered driving force is less than or equal to the prescribed value, the control unit 62 terminates the process.

[0124] In step S14, the control unit 62 sets the control state of the motor 38 to the first control state and then proceeds to step S15. In step S15, the control unit 62 controls the motor 38 so that the output of the motor 38 becomes a predetermined output and then proceeds to step S16.

[0125] In step S16, the control unit 62 determines whether the human driving force is greater than or equal to the second human driving force. If the human driving force is greater than or equal to the second human driving force, the control unit 62 proceeds to step S17. In step S17, the control unit 62 changes the control state of the motor 38 to the second control state and then proceeds to step S18. In step S18, the control unit 62 controls the motor 38 based on the human driving force and then terminates the process.

[0126] If the human-powered driving force is less than the second human-powered driving force in step S16, the control unit 62 proceeds to step S18. In step S19, the control unit 62 determines whether the human-powered driving force has remained below the first human-powered driving force for a period of time exceeding the prescribed period. If the human-powered driving force has not remained below the first human-powered driving force for a period of time exceeding the prescribed period, the control unit 62 proceeds to step S15. If the human-powered driving force has remained below the first human-powered driving force for a period of time exceeding the prescribed period, the control unit 62 proceeds to step S20. In step S20, the control unit 62 controls the motor 38 to stop the motor 38, and then terminates the process.

[0127] The processing of step S11 may be omitted. For example, when the processing of step S11 is omitted, if power is supplied to the control unit 62, the control unit 62 starts Figure 3 The process of step S12 of the flowchart shown.

[0128] When the human-powered vehicle 10 is stopped and the human-powered driving force is less than the first human-powered driving force, when the motor 38 is controlled based on the human-powered driving force to start driving the motor 38, a time delay may occur from the time the rider starts pedaling until the human-powered driving force detection unit 50 detects the human-powered driving force. For example, this time delay may be caused by the resolution of the human-powered driving force detection unit 50, the detection limit of the human-powered driving force detection unit 50, or the configuration of the human-powered driving force detection unit 50. For example, when the human-powered vehicle 10 is stopped and the human-powered driving force is less than the first human-powered driving force, if a parameter different from the human-powered driving force becomes greater than a specified value, the control unit 62 can start driving the motor 38. Therefore, when the human-powered vehicle 10 is stopped and the human-powered driving force is less than the first human-powered driving force, the human-powered vehicle 10 can be activated more quickly than when the motor 38 is started based on the human-powered driving force.

[0129] For example, if the parameter includes the displacement of the suspension 42, the control unit 62 can initiate driving of the motor 38 by the rider mounting the human-powered vehicle 10 or pressing the body 16 of the human-powered vehicle 10 against the ground. Therefore, since driving of the motor 38 is initiated by the displacement of the suspension 42 before the rider begins pedaling, the rider's load at the start of pedaling is reduced. If the parameter includes the displacement of the suspension 42, the rider can initiate driving of the motor 38 without having to operate a button, etc., thereby improving convenience.
